I remember managing to put torches in lava in a much earlier version of terraria (back when picks couldn't mine glass) and it was very useful for disarming my obsidian grinder so I didn't have huge tanks of lava over my base. I could wire the lava and water deleters to open and close when I had enough obsidian, and I could dupe the tanks back to full using wires and pumps.

This is a more compact version of the previous draining method people used.
You’d just fill a couple of chests with an item each, and place some liquid on them and boom.
